Reliable Door Installers: An Essential Guide
When it concerns home enhancement, setting up new doors can significantly improve a home’s visual appeal, energy efficiency, and security. Reliable door installers play an important role in guaranteeing that this process is smooth and efficient. This article delves into the importance of picking reliable installers, provides ideas on finding them, and addresses some frequently asked questions associated to door installation.
The Importance of Reliable Door Installers
Choosing reliable door installers is essential for several reasons:

Quality Workmanship: Professional installers have the abilities and experience needed to carry out high-quality work, which makes sure that doors function properly and last longer.

Time Efficiency: Experienced installers can complete the task faster than amateur DIY attempts, conserving valuable time and decreasing trouble.

Safety: Installing heavy doors can posture injury risks if not done properly. Professional installers have the right tools and methods to alleviate these risks.

Warranty Protection: Many door producers require installation by certified professionals to preserve the validity of item service warranties.

Energy Efficiency: Proper installation can substantially impact a door’s energy performance, impacting heating & cooling costs.

Home Value: A visually pleasing and well-installed door boosts curb appeal, potentially increasing the property’s resale worth.

When preparing a door installation, understanding the kinds of doors available can help you make notified decisions. Below is a list of typical door types that might need professional installation:

Exterior Doors: Including front doors, patio doors, and storm doors.

Interior Doors: Such as standard doors, sliding doors, and pocket doors.

French Doors: Double door systems that add beauty and enable increased light flow.

Bi-fold Doors: Perfect for large openings, frequently utilized for closets or connecting indoor and outside areas.

Security Doors: Enhanced doors designed for increased security, frequently made from robust products.

Screen Doors: Ideal for ventilation while keeping bugs at bay.
Prices for Door Installation
The cost of door installation can vary based on a number of elements, consisting of the type of door, the complexity of the installation, and your geographical area. Below is a table summing up common installation costs:
Door TypeTypical Cost (Material + Installation)Exterior Door₤ 700 - ₤ 3,000Interior Door₤ 150 - ₤ 500French Doors₤ 1,000 - ₤ 4,000Bi-fold Doors₤ 1,200 - ₤ 3,500Security Doors₤ 300 - ₤ 1,500Screen Doors₤ 100 - ₤ 500
Note: Prices can vary based upon material, brand name, and local labor rates.
Frequently Asked Questions about Door Installation1. The length of time does it take to set up a door?
The average door installation can take anywhere from a couple of hours to a complete day, depending on the type of door and the complexity of the installation.
2. Do I require to paint or stain my brand-new door?
It depends on the kind of door product. Many wooden doors require finishing to safeguard versus wetness, while metal or fiberglass doors often come pre-finished.
3. What should I do to get ready for door installation?
Clear the area around the door, making sure that installers have easy gain access to. Move furnishings or decors that may block the work area.
4. Is door installation a DIY task?
While some house owners select to install doors themselves, employing professional installers is advised to guarantee appropriate fit and function, especially for heavy or complicated doors.
5. Can old trim be reused during installation?
Recycling old trim is possible, however it depends on the condition and compatibility with the brand-new doors. Professional installers can advise on the very best method.
